Beltway closure means extra heavy traffic all across Houston's west side

HOUSTON, Texas (KTRK) -- It was a very rough morning commute for those of you living on the west side of Houston.

The after-work commute was a nightmare on Tuesday. With Beltway 8 still shut down on both north and southbound lanes just south of I-10, traffic is being re-routed to Westheimer.

The detour caused huge congestion problems on Westheimer and surrounding streets.

One commuter who experienced the nightmarish backup said it took so long to get only a short way down the roadway.

"At one point, it took me about 45 minutes to move maybe 200 yards," said commuter Natalie Harvie.

That commuter also said she is leaving home an hour and a half early to avoid the morning rush.

The closure of the west Beltway stems from flooding due to the controlled releases of the Addicks and Barker reservoirs, which is expected to continue for the next five to 10 days.
